Landing Gear Recommendation for a Heavy Toy Hauler Fifth Wheel  

Question:

I have a 2007 33 ft. Weekend Warrior 5th wheel toy hauler. The landing gear or leveling leg motor/gears are not strong enough and have failed twice. Looking at the Reese or Ultra-Fab dual motor set ups and was wondering if either would be more specific or better for my rig?

0

Expert Reply:

Sounds like your 2007 33 ft. Weekend Warrior 5th wheel toy hauler is pretty heavy if it has caused the landing gear of your trailer to fail twice so far.

Between the Reese Landing Gear part # RP500708 and # UF17-943010 that you referenced I would go with the Ultra Fab as it has a 12k capacity and the Reese has a 8k capacity. Also the Ultra Fab has more positive reviews from the customers we have that have used them.

The Ultra Fab set will require you to weld on new mounting brackets as they use a non-standard mounting bracket that your current ones wouldn't match up with.
